← Retour à la recherche

Développeuse, Développeur Data

Temps plein - REF17799Q

Description de poste

Le poste est à pourvoir à Montréal, au sein du département Enterprise Data d'Ubisoft et plus particulièrement au sein de l'équipe analytique IT afin de créer des outils pour partager les données plus rapidement.

Nous recherchons un nouveau profil Python qui est curieux, organisé et intéressé par l'apprentissage de nouvelles technologies alors que nous grandissons ensemble en tant qu'équipe. La personne idéale aura un mélange de compétences et d'expériences en matière de développement web, d'ingénierie des données et de Dev-Ops. Nous ne nous attendons pas à ce que vous soyez expert dans chacun de ces domaines dès le premier jour, mais nous souhaitons trouver une détermination à apprendre et une passion pour continuer à aller de l'avant lorsque la solution n'est pas immédiatement évidente. 

Votre rôle sera multiple, allant de la conception et du développement de nouveaux services pour notre équipe analytique, à la collecte de nouvelles sources dans différents systèmes, en passant par la construction d'API pour partager les données. 

Responsabilités

  • Concevoir et développer de nouvelles fonctionnalités exprimées par les équipes partenaires et proposer une solution optimale alignée sur l'architecture/les outils existants chez Ubisoft;
  • Améliorer les outils de construction et de développement et améliorer des choses comme les pipelines CI/CD;
  • Améliorer et automatiser nos déploiements pour nos outils web tels que Gitlab, Docker, Kubernetes;
  • Concevoir et développer le module de nos plateformes d'analyse (Flask) en utilisant les meilleures pratiques modernes en matière de développement de logiciels;
  • Développer des API pour nos clients et partager nos données;
  • Travailler en étroite collaboration avec les coéquipiers lors des revues de conception, de code et de plans de test pour aider à construire des logiciels robustes et favoriser le partage des connaissances. 

Qualifications

  • Une solide expérience dans le développement tel que Python; 
  • Expérience avec le pipeline CI/CD et travail avec les conteneurs et la gestion des conteneurs (Docker, Kubernetes, etc.); 
  • Expérience avec la programmation de bases de données (MySQL, Snowflake, S3); 
  • Expérience dans le développement Web (Back end); 
  • Excellente communication interpersonnelle en anglais et en français tant à l'oral qu'à l'écrit. 

Bonus 

  • Expérience avec des outils d'orchestration et de routage de données pour collecter et traiter les données (ex. Airflow); 
  • Expertise avérée en tant que développeur dans un environnement Big Data.

Informations supplémentaires

Pour info : Si vous avez besoin d'un permis de travail, votre admissibilité peut dépendre de votre éducation et de vos années d'expérience de travail pertinentes, comme l'exige le gouvernement.

Les habiletés et les connaissances se présentent sous différentes formes et peuvent être basées sur des expériences pertinentes, c'est pourquoi nous vous encourageons vivement à poser votre candidature, même si vous ne remplissez pas toutes les exigences énumérées ci-dessus. 

Nous sommes un employeur équitable et la diversité nous tient à cœur. Nous ne faisons pas de discrimination à l'égard de la race, de l'origine ethnique, de la religion, du sexe, de l'orientation sexuelle, de l'âge ou de l'état de santé.

Videos

Menu